Hyaluronic Acid: Moisturize & Rejuvenate 

 

Why do I need to moisturize during the winter? 

During the colder months, the air tends to be drier; indoor heating systems further deplete moisture from the skin. This can lead to a variety of skin problems, including dryness, flakiness, redness, and increased sensitivity. Moisturizing helps replenish the skin's lost hydration, creating a protective barrier that locks in moisture and prevents it from evaporating. Moisturized skin also looks healthier, radiant, and more resilient. 

 

What is Hyaluronic Acid? 

Hyaluronic acid is a naturally occurring substance with an exceptional ability to retain moisture. In fact, HA can hold up to 1,000 times its weight in water! HA helps plump the skin, re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les, and promote a smoother, younger-looking complexion.

Glycolic Acid: Exfoliate & Brighten 

 

Why do I need to use products containing Glycolic Acid? 

Glycolic acid is a natural alpha hydroxy acid (AHA). It works by gently dissolving dead skin cells, promoting cell turnover, and unclogging pores, which helps reduce the appearance of fine lines, wrinkles & acne scars. Additionally, glycolic acid encourages the production of collagen and elastin, two proteins essential to maintain skin firmness & elasticity. Regular use leads to smoother, more radiant, and younger-looking skin.  

 

Why should I exfoliate during the winter? 

Winter’s low humidity and exposure to cold weather leaves the skin more prone to dryness and flakiness. Exfoliation removes the buildup of dead skin cells, allowing moisturizers and other skincare products to penetrate more effectively. This not only promotes better hydration, but it also helps prevent dullness and uneven skin tone. Exfoliation also stimulates the skin's natural renewal process, encouraging the development of fresher, brighter skin cells.

Vitamin C: Firm & Protect 

 

What is vitamin C? 

Vitamin C is a powerful antioxidant that protects the skin from oxidative damage caused by free radicals, UV radiation, and environmental pollutants. Its antioxidant properties encourage collagen production, promoting skin elasticity & reducing the appearance of fine lines & wrinkles. Vitamin C also brightens by inhibiting melanin production, effectively fading dark spots and uneven skin tone.  

 

Why should I use vitamin C in the winter? 

Using vitamin C in the winter is essential to protect the skin from harsh weather conditions, maintain a healthy moisture balance, and protect against UV radiation damage. Additionally, vitamin C's skin-brightening properties counteract the dullness often associated with reduced sunlight during winter months, ensuring a radiant and revitalized complexion.

Botanicals: Naturally Repair 

What are natural botanicals? 

Botanical extracts represent a gentle, plant-based approach to nurturing the skin. Here are a few examples:  

  • Papaya extract, rich in enzymes, helps exfoliate dead skin cells, revealing a brighter complexion and promoting a more even skin tone.  
  • Grapefruit extract is packed with antioxidants, which can protect the skin from free radical damage and reduce the signs of aging.  
  • Aloe vera calms inflammation and hydrates, making it an excellent choice for sensitive or sunburned skin.  
  • Cucumber extract is known for its cooling and hydrating qualities to reduce puffiness and revitalize tired skin.  

Natural botanical extracts offer a holistic approach to skincare, promoting healthier, more radiant skin. 

 

Why are botanicals important during the winter? 

Winter can be hard on your skin.  

  • Papaya extract's exfoliating properties help remove winter’s dry, flaky skin for a smoother, more radiant complexion.  
  • Grapefruit extract's antioxidants protect the skin from the environmental stressors that can be more intense during this season.  
  • Aloe vera soothes and hydrates, offering relief from dryness and irritation caused by cold winds and central heating.  
  • Cucumber extract's cooling, moisturizing effects reduce redness and puffiness.
